Dance Your Ass Off – Week Nine

Posted on August 25th, 2009 by Princess Kitty in Dance Your Ass Off

Pinky & Mr. Lucky of Dance Your Ass Off - Week NineAlicia of Dance Your Ass Off - Week One to Week Nine Comparison

Aired 8-24-09

This week was all about Ballroom as the contestants had to perform a Viennese Waltz and a Cha Cha.  To prepare, they all got some additional coaching from “Dancing with the Stars” alum, Nick Kosovich.  The four semi-finalists also got to participate in makeovers in preparation for a photo shoot with Life & Style magazine.  They worked with a hairstylist, make-up artist and celebrity stylist Rachel Zalis.  They all looked fantastic but the makeover was particularly profound for Alicia (see above photo).  Pinky was also moved when she realized the dress they had her in was a size 8.  She burst into tears after looking at the tag.

For round one the dance order was random.  The bottom two for weight loss was revealed during the second round.

Round One

Shayla & Mario:  Shayla declared that this journey has given her a newfound confidence and she’s ready to attack life.  In the Cha Cha, Shayla had all her slinkiness going.  She also achieved some very striking poses.  Judge Mayte Garcia called it a sexy number but added that Shayla could even let go a bit more.  She scored it a 9.  Lisa Ann Walter clearly loved it and gave it a 10. Danny Teeson said it was “amazing” and also scored it a 10.  Average: 9.7. 

Alicia & Italo:  Alicia has gone from a size 20 to a size 16 but recognizes that she still has a ways to go.  She said she’s a new person now and she won’t give up.  Alicia was able to reign in her boisterous personality for the Waltz but the dance was a bit on the clunky side.  There was no gliding effect at all.  Mayte called it beautiful but added that she would have liked more traveling across the floor and gave it a 7.  Lisa Ann also gave it a 7 saying there wasn’t enough time in proper dance hold.  Danny said the dance was a little clumsy and seemed to lack confidence.  He made it 7’s all around.  Average: 7.0.

Ruben & Hilary:  Ruben seems to be feeling on top of the world.  He said, “I finally feel like I’ve totally committed to something in my life and I succeeded at it.”  He looked like he was brimming with confidence during the Cha Cha.  Mayte noticed a footwork problem but thought the overall performance was great and gave it a 9.  Lisa Ann had some problems with the choreography (she said it took too long to get to the actual Cha Cha) but liked the hip action and partnering so she gave it an 8.  Danny like the content and loved the hip action so he gave it a 9.  Average:  8.7.

Pinky & Mr. Lucky:  Pinky said she’s now a better version of herself because she’s confident and believes in herself.  Their Waltz was lovely and it was the most elegant and graceful dance that we’ve seen from Pinky.  Mayte loved it and gave it a 9.  Lisa Ann was thrilled to see someone do a technically correct Waltz and gave it a 10.  Danny called it simple and to the point and also gave it a 10.  Average:  9.7.

In between the dance rounds was a brief segment about the show going “green”.  The contestants were all given reusable grocery bags and their second round costumes were made of fabric recycled from previous costumes.

Round Two

Alicia & Italo:  The Cha Cha was a much better fit for Alicia and she attacked it.  Mayte told her she really took control of the dance and gave it a 9.  Lisa Ann said Alicia was the Cha Cha (sexy and fun) and gave it a 10.  Danny called her the comeback queen and also gave it a 10.  Average:  9.7.  Combined Average:  8.4.  On the scale, Alicia lost 3.5 pounds for a total of 1.62%.  Total Score = 10.02.

Ruben & Hilary:  They did a lovely, and fast, Waltz but the camera work for it was annoying.  For some reason the director decided to get all artsy on us and it was very distracting.  It must have been great, though, because Mayte finally gave up a 10 saying she loved every aspect of the dance.  Lisa Ann appreciated Ruben’s commitment to the technical aspect of Ballroom but wanted to see more of the floor used.  She gave it a 9.  Danny gave it a 10 saying they looked, at times, like they were gliding on ice.  Average:  9.7.  Combined Average:  9.2.  For the week, Ruben lost 7.1 pounds for a total of 2.79%.  Total Score = 11.99.

That left Pinky and Shayla in the bottom two.

Pinky & Mr. Lucky:  Little Pinky was sizzling in her Cha Cha.  It was choreographed with a lot of fast movement and she kept up effortlessly.  Mayte said Pinky had great lines and was looking much more comfortable in her high heels.  Lisa Ann said Pinky’s footwork was still a little stompy but her hip action was great and no one else could compare with her upper body movement.  Danny said he now thought Pinky could actually win the whole thing.  On the scale, Pinky lost 1.9 pounds for a total of 1.17%.

Shayla & Mario:  Their Waltz was very elegant but I don’t think it had much content.  Mayte thought the dance was beautiful but needed more Viennese Waltz movement.  Lisa Ann said they had proper dance hold but she also wanted more actual waltzing.  Danny said it was technically a good dance but it left him feeling a bit cold.  For the week, Shayla lost 2.1 pounds for a total of 1.19%.

Alicia, Pinky and Shayla lined up for the final results.

Shayla:  Mayte – 8, Lisa Ann – 9, Danny – 9.  Average: 8.7.  Combined Average:  9.2.  Total Score = 10.39.  She was going to the finals.

Pinky:  Mayte – 9, Lisa Ann – 9, Danny – 10.  Average: 9.3.  Combined Average: 9.5.  Total Score = 10.67.

Alicia, who looked like she was going to hyperventilate waiting for Pinky’s scores, was going home.  Pinky started bawling so there were a lot of tears on that stage.  The judges very sweetly gave Alicia a standing ovation.  She was a bit of a mess but, considering how off-the-hook she can get, Alicia handled it all OK. 

For the umpteenth time, Ruben took first place.  He’s definitely the front runner as we head to the finale.
